Sheikh Hasina Software Park opens Sunday

Sheikh Hasina Software and Technology Park in Jessore town will open on Sunday.

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ina will inaugurate the hi-tech park through a video conference.

The authorities concerned are expecting that the inauguration of the IT Park will reduce unemployment in the southwest region and will also create an industrial revolution in the IT sector of the country.

The 1 acre software park will consist of IT firms and 55 companies have already  been  allocated space in the park, said Sheikh Jahangir Alam, project director and joint secretary of Software Technology Park.

While inaugurating a job fair in Jessore on October 4, State Minister for ICT Zunaid Ahmed Palak visited at the ongoing project.

Out of the allocation of Tk 305 crore for the project, Tk 290 crore has already been spent, he said.

Under the project the government will provide job opportunities to nearly three lakh unemployed job seekers in the next three years.

Besides, it will arrange training for about 20 lakh youths by 2021, the minister added.

The 55 companies include Ideas Limited, Varna IT, Partu, Premier Lab, Water Speed, Saj Telecom, Spectrum Engineers Consortium Limited, Fire Systems Limited, Dohaatek New Media, Augaidix Bangladesh Limited, MCC, On Air International Limited, Qazi IT Centre, Fiftech, E-Generation Limited, Sentencing, Disikon Technologies, Walton Computers, Brilliant Stellar Digital Limited and Emba Ltd.
